Yield and morphology of Nopalea cochenillifera under N fertilization and biological inoculation

and levels of nitrogen fertilization on the productive aspects of the spineless cactus (Nopalea
cochenillifera). The experiment was carried in Ribeirão do Largo, Southwest region of the state
of Bahia, from April 2019 to April 2020. The experiment was carried out in a 2×4 factorial, in a
randomized block design with eight treatments and four replications. The treatments consisted of
the absence or inoculation with Azospirillum brasilense and nitrogen fertilization levels 0, 50,
100 and 150 kg–
¹ of N ha–¹
. There was a positive effect for the use of the bacteria on cladode area
index, height, number of secondary, tertiary and total cladodes, total weight for cladodes of all
orders and also for final weight per ha–¹
. There was a significant effect of the use of the inoculant
for the levels of total soluble sugars and starch, where there was a decrease in the values for the
treatments submitted to the use of the bacteria. There was a quadratic effect for the weight of the
tertiary cladodes, number of tertiary cladodes and total of spineless cactus when submitted to
nitrogen fertilization levels. There was a linear test for cladodes area index when nitrogen
fertilization was used. The use of Azospirillum brasilense is positive for the cultivation of
spineless cactus, improving development and increasing crop productivity
